I'd not recommend driving without the grille, because road debris
would be more likely to puncture the radiator or damage the fins,
reducing cooling efficiency.


If you're changing the grille anyway, you could replace it with a
grille where the fins are removed and replaced with coarse wire
mesh. This would allow you to mount driving lights behind the
grille if you want better lighting.
